Honestly the main culprit of those games is always ember. Ember is like the best highground def while also being absolutely horrendous at pushing enemy base. Thats most the reason we see so many 60min+ Ember games with rapiers. If AF had a proper tower pusher that game could been over way earlier.
Ember games are so predictably going long. And its a double edged sword. Its great when youre behind, but when youre ahead and enemy team camps their base, the lack of push becomes a weakness.
